After installing a modem, and getting a phone line installed, and
probably dedicated, you should be able to set up mgetty and pppd.

I did a quick search at The Linux Documentation Project and found:
  http://www.tldp.org/HOWTO/ISP-Setup-RedHat-HOWTO.html
